The curriculum is broad, balanced, cohesive and progressive and meets the needs of our learners. The structure of the curriculum is reviewed annually by the Governing Body.
The school operates a 30 period week. There are 6 periods per day (4 in the morning, 2 in the afternoon), each of which lasts for 50 minutes, with 5 minutes movement time between lessons. The teaching time each week is 25 hours.
